Micro-LED将进入应用元年:从“中国制造”到“中国定义”

Core Insights - The Micro-LED industry in China is entering a significant window of opportunity, with companies like Tianma Microelectronics showcasing innovative products at the China International Import Expo [2] - The global Micro-LED display market is projected to reach approximately $800 million by 2028, indicating strong growth potential [2] - The industry is recognized as a key area for strategic development in China's "14th Five-Year Plan," aligning with national goals for innovation in emerging industries [2] Industry Overview - Micro-LED technology is a capital-intensive industry that integrates various advanced manufacturing processes, with China currently leading in the epitaxial chip sector [3] - Despite the advancements, the industry faces challenges primarily related to costs, which are influenced by manufacturing processes and yield rates [3] - The market has seen breakthroughs in applications such as AI/AR glasses and smartwatches, suggesting a pivotal moment for Micro-LED technology [3] Technical Challenges - Micro-LED technology has been in development for over 20 years but has faced slow commercialization due to challenges in epitaxy, chip production, mass transfer, and driving technologies [4] - Mass transfer technology, which involves transferring numerous Micro-LED chips from a source substrate to a target substrate, remains a critical bottleneck for mass production [4][5] - The industry is also grappling with the complexities of achieving full-color displays, with various methods still in experimental stages [5] Innovations and Developments - Tianma has developed customized automated mass transfer and bonding equipment, significantly improving transfer efficiency to 40 million chips per hour [5] - The company is focusing on high PPI, high transparency, and high brightness technologies, aiming to establish a fully controllable production process [7] - Recent advancements in high-precision projection exposure machines have enabled significant cost reductions while achieving high resolution and precision [9] Market Dynamics - The Micro-LED sector is experiencing increased investment interest, particularly in the AR market, with several companies securing substantial funding for technology innovation [10] - The competition in the large-screen market includes Mini LED technology, while Micro-LED shows advantages in small-screen applications like AR/AI glasses [9][10] - Companies are optimistic about reducing costs as production scales up, with expectations to achieve cost parity with OLED technology within 3 to 5 years [11]
